Install Boris FX Continuum (14-day trial available). Step 2: In After Effects, go to Effects > Boris FX Continuum > UpRes . Step 3: Drop it on your 1080p footage. Step 4: In the Effect Controls, set Output Size to 200% (for 4K). Step 5: Enable GPU Acceleration (Crucial for the "instant" feel). Step 6: Set Quality to High and Sharpening to 0.4 . Step 7: Press Spacebar to RAM Preview.
